Aventador
The Aventador is for those who want to be noticed. This Italian beauty is as fast as it looks and is a real once-in-alifetime supercar. It is also incredibly responsive and the engine and steering provide an amazing driving sensation. It's not exactly smooth around the edges but it's an excellent vehicle for anyone who wants to experience some pure power.
The Aventador has an naturally-aspirated V12 engine and is the largest Lamborghini ever built in Sant'Agata Bolognese. It's more powerful than the Huracan and it offers a more aggressive driving experience. The Aventador can reach an astonishing top speed of 220 mph. It's not a great choice for everyday use, but it's an incredible car for a day out on the track.
It comes with a continuous four wheel drive system and an engine torque control system that regulates the distribution of power between the front and back axles based on the selected driving mode. It also comes with a revolutionary EGO setting that allows the driver to customize the vehicle to their personal preferences.
The Aventador's standard infotainment system is old and doesn't offer many driver-assistance features. However, it's an impressive machine that will turn heads wherever you go. It even has a CD player built into the transmission tunnel, which is an odd feature in a modern vehicle.
Huracan
Lamborghini's most popular model is the Huracan. Its 5.2-litre V10 engine has become the benchmark by which all other Lamborghinis are judged. Its thundering sound can be heard for blocks and will bring a smile to the eyes of everyone who sees it. This car is an iconic vehicle, and its successor, Urus SUV, is expected to be even more awaited.
The name Huracan is taken from the Spanish word for hurricane, and this car evokes all the power and speed that it is capable of. With its sharp design and low stance, the two-passenger mid-engined supercar is an iconic presence that is instantly recognizable. Its wide air intakes and bright headlights that are angular contribute to the aggressive look of the Huracan.
Lamborghini has made a few tweaks to the Huracan, but the basic formula is the same. The V10 is located behind the seats, and the four-wheel drive system gives assurance when you are ready to unleash the 600bhp of the Huracan onto the asphalt that is not spotting it.
The 2023 Huracan Tecnica is the latest model to join the lineup and fits nicely between the Evo and the bat-guano crazy STO. It utilises track-bred components from the STO and makes them into a street-friendly package. This is among the most focused cars on driving and that's precisely what it should be given that the car is set to retire (a hybrid version will be available in 2024). The Tecnica is the best Huracan experience.

Sant'Agata bolognese
The Lamborghini Museum can be found in Sant'Agata Bolognese in Emilia-Romagna, an Italian town that is close to Bologna. The museum is located inside the factory and focuses on the history of Lamborghini. The museum also has a collection of original Lamborghini models.
The museum opened in 2001, and since then it has become a must-see for car enthusiasts. The museum houses a collection of original miniature models built from wood and plastic, as well as real cars. It also contains a collection images and posters from Lamborghini's archives.
In the year 2018, Lamborghini revealed that its Sant'Agata plant has achieved CO2-neutral status an important milestone in the company's sustainability strategy. The certification was achieved by a new trigeneration system as well as the installation of district heating system. The company will continue to invest in the latest technologies to reduce emissions. This includes the use of biomass and the capture of CO2 from the air.
